The Work:
The Manager, Change Management supports the development and ongoing execution of a strong operational risk management program across Equitable Bank, and provides independent oversight and effective challenge (as the second line of defense) to ensure the Bank operates within its established operational risk appetite.

We are seeking a skilled Operational Risk practitioner with expertise in change management to join our dynamic team. The ideal candidate will be responsible for change management oversight including assessing, managing, and mitigating operational risks, ensuring that Equitable Bank remains resilient and adaptable in a rapidly evolving business landscape.

The Core Responsibilities of the Job

    • Support the enhancement, implementation and management of various risk identification tools such as the New Initiative Risk Assessment (NIRA)
    • Contribute to operational risk management initiatives related to OSFI E21 Operational Resilience and Operational Risk Management and B10 Third Party Risk Management
    • Facilitate engagement of stakeholders and support project management deliverables to drive successful adoption of the change
    • Identify potential operational risks associated with proposed changes, conducting risk assessments and impact analyses to inform decision-making processes.
    • Provide support to management in executing deliverables on highly complex projects
    • Support the development and implementation of robust risk mitigation strategies and controls to minimize the impact of change-related risks on business operations and objectives.
    • Contribute to reviews and updates to operational risk related policies, procedures, and best practices aligned with industry standards and regulatory requirements
    • Support activities related to the business continuity management (BCM) program including plan reviews and reporting
    • Coordinate disaster recovery business unit testing activities including review of test plans, results and communications
    • Support the third party reviews for material third parties in collaboration with Procurement and other subject matter areas as required.
    • Contribute to the development, administration and maintenance of the Bank’s third party risk management tools, ensuring risk data populated is timely, accurate and consistently applied.
